Ukraine's Zelenskiy strips citizenship of several former politicians


FILE PHOTO: Ukraine's President Volodymyr Zelenskiy attends a joint news briefing with Denmark's Prime Minister Mette Frederiksen, amid Russia's attack on Ukraine, in Odesa, Ukraine January 30, 2023. Ukrainian Presidential Press Service/Handout via REUTERS.

LVIV, Ukraine (Reuters) - President Volodymyr Zelenskiy revoked the citizenship of several former influential politicians on Saturday in the latest of steps to "cleanse" the country from pro-Russian influences.

"Today, I signed the relevant documents to take another step to protect and cleanse our state from those on the side of the aggressor," Zelenskiy said during his nightly video address.
